Thibaut Vidal is affiliated with Polytechnique Montréal in Canada, focusing research efforts primarily in engineering and computer science domains. Their work intersects various subfields including artificial intelligence, industrial and manufacturing engineering, automotive engineering, management science and operations research, and transportation.
The scientist's research extensively covers topics related to vehicle routing optimization methods, transportation and mobility innovations, transportation planning and optimization, optimization and packing problems, explainable artificial intelligence (XAI), risk and portfolio optimization, and machine learning and data classification.
